UEFI bios on 7070 optiplex won't recognize external USB DVD drive

I am trying to get a 7070 Optiplex to boot from an external USB DVD drive, but having a hard time to get the system to recognize the optical drive. This is a test machine, so I run CentOS and Rocky linux and switch back and forth between the two.

I had Rocky Linux 8 and CentOS 7.9 successfully install from a network boot DVD on the same machine. Both times, the system recognized the external drive and let me do a UEFI boot from it, and the install went fine, no issues.

This 3rd time around the UEFI bios isn't recognizing the external drive and is only giving me the local hard drive as an option to boot from. On the previous installs I also had inet 4 and inet 6 network boot options too, but they are no longer given as options.

I tried resetting back to both the factory settings and the BIOS defaults, hoping to get back to a good state, but that did not work.

Any suggestions how I can get the system to recognize, and boot from, this external USB DVD drive?
